Iloduba originates from the Yoruba language of Nigeria, combining 'Ilo' (joy or happiness) and 'duba' (people or community). The name signifies bringing joy to the community or being a source of happiness among people. Historically, Yoruba names often reflect circumstances of birth or aspirations, positioning Iloduba as a hopeful, communal name.

Cultural Significance of Iloduba

In Yoruba culture, names hold deep significance, often reflecting personal or communal values and histories. Iloduba, as a name meaning 'joy of the people,' is typically given to children born into families valuing community happiness and harmony. It symbolizes not only personal joy but also the hope for the child's positive impact on society. Historically, such names serve as blessings and aspirations, embedding cultural heritage within identity.
